The sound was deafening in its silence. It’s not that he was alone there were many people within a few feet. It was the isolation of his thoughts. “What have I gotten myself into?” thought nineteen-year-old Danny Lane. Just two days earlier he had been stateside. Now, adjusting his helmet more snugly over his short, brown hair, he was in Vietnam. It was November 20, 1968, and Danny and his fellow Marines sat on the cold, wet tarmac in full combat gear awaiting liftoff.
Some Gave It All is a riveting, first-hand account of Danny and his Fire Team #1 in the dense jungle of Southeast Asia as the Viet Cong pursue their every move. Sit with them in a foxhole while a “Broken Arrow” goes into effect as the enemy overtakes their position. The story unfolds like a Hollywood blockbuster movie: this action-packed adventure offers a front row seat into the intense sacrifice, courage, and convict that these soldiers endured.
A magnificent account of Corporal Danny Lane and his team of Marines. Vivid, poignant and honest, this story details one of the most agonizing war of modern times; one that lost the support of the American people and their government.
